Hoax Author Now Sought By Chicago Police

The Curmudgeony Librarian writes “The interesting tale of Norma Khouri has taken an interesting twist as the author of Forbidden Love is now being sought by the Chicago Police for stealing over $400,000 in savings bonds from an elderly Chicago
woman. Additionally Khouri is alleged to have stolen the woman’s house in a real estate scam, as well as $33,000 in cash from her safety depost box.
Khouri–who’s real name is Norma Toliopoulos–first came to prominance with the release of Forbidden Love a novel detailing the “honor killing” of a childhood friend in Jordan. This novel was later revealed to be a hoax by The Sydney Morning Herald.”
